Riverside adopts ordinance tightening visible impact of front-facing garages; vote 4-0
Summary
The Village of Riverside Board of Trustees approved an ordinance on March 20 that amends Title 10 garage design standards to encourage detached rear garages and reduce the visible impact of front-loaded, street-facing garages.
